Calculation method of sum. Suppose there are two values a and b, then their sum can be expressed as a+B, for example, a=3 and b=5, then their sum is 3+5=8. If there are multiple values that need to be added, you can add them all with the summation symbol ∑. For example, if there is a set of values a 1, a2, a3 to an, then their sum can be expressed as ∑ai, where the value range of I is 1 to n. ..

In mathematics, sum represents the result of adding two or more numerical values, and difference represents the result of subtracting two numerical values. These two concepts are very basic and important in mathematics, and they are widely used in various mathematical problems.
Calculating sum and difference can simplify the calculation process by using some mathematical skills. For example, you need to calculate the result of adding large numbers, first add them bit by bit from low to high, and then add the carry value to the higher value. You need to calculate the result of subtracting a large number. You can subtract them bit by bit from the lower order to the higher order, and then subtract the borrowed value from the higher order.
Mathematical application of sum and difference
1, and: In practical application, "and" can mean accumulation, summation, total, etc. For example, in statistics, the overall magnitude can be described by calculating the sum of a set of data; In financial management, you can calculate the total income or total expenditure of an enterprise, make analysis and make decisions; In physics, you can calculate the resultant force of multiple forces.
2. Difference: In practical application, "difference" can be used to indicate the difference and change between two numbers. For example, in mathematics, we can measure their relative size by calculating the difference between two numbers; In physics, the interval between events can be described by calculating the time difference between two moments.
